Output d8f6335ec568d2cdc9ae5007389fb2c7a40da794f0a192c3a14ecae95ceb984b:0

value
2421129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13cfc07655d780aa886535e7cabcbc65c622db68 OP_EQUAL
address
33Vme36tGDws1Kqh2HXr3CPfw3SxTQcZRh
transaction
d8f6335ec568d2cdc9ae5007389fb2c7a40da794f0a192c3a14ecae95ceb984b
confirmations
287473
spent
true